Student Recruiter
University of AlbertaStudent Recruiter supporting prospective transfer students as they explore pathways to the University of Alberta, contributing to recruitment strategies and partnerships.
About the role
Key responsibilities & impact- Deliver engaging recruitment presentations, booth interactions, advising sessions, and outreach activities to prospective students, parents/supporters, post-secondary partners, and other stakeholders in virtual and in-person settings.
- Respond to a high volume of emails and provide guidance on admissions, transfer pathways, scholarships, student services, and the application process.
- Support the full recruitment cycle through applicant engagement, conversion, and yield initiatives that promote the value of the U of A experience.
- Plan, coordinate, and execute recruitment events and programs, including Open House, information sessions, workshops, and faculty-specific initiatives.
- Build and maintain collaborative relationships with faculties, post-secondary institutions, advisors, and campus partners to support strategic recruitment priorities.
- Evaluate recruitment activities, identify trends and opportunities, and contribute ideas and resources to enhance recruitment effectiveness and student engagement.
- Performs other duties as required.
Requirements
What you’ll need- Bachelor’s degree required; University of Alberta degree preferred. Equivalent combinations of education and experience may be considered.
- Strong presentation, communication, interpersonal, and customer service skills, with the ability to engage diverse audiences in an inclusive and culturally aware manner.
- Excellent organizational, planning, and time management skills, with the ability to manage multiple priorities in a fast-paced environment.
- Demonstrated professionalism, sound judgment, critical thinking, and problem-solving abilities.
- Ability to work both independently and collaboratively within a team environment.
- Experience in student recruitment, advising, student services, event coordination, or other public-facing roles is an asset.
- Must possess a valid Alberta Class 5 (non-GDL) driver’s license.
- Must be able to provide a recent copy of a three-year driver’s abstract with no more than six (6) demerits and/or two (2) moving violations within the last two years.
